ITANAGAR, March 28 : A team of Special grade officers who has been recently promoted on Friday has meet the Director General of Police (DGP) Anand Mohan, IPS at Police Headquarter (PHQ) in city and lauded the efforts made by the Pema Khandu led government for supporting the cause of police force of state.
The Special grade officer while felicitating the host of top cops at PHQ has a meeting on the occasion and thanked the team efforts of the PHQ in getting a special grade promotion to more than three thousands police personnel who has been serving the state for more than 20 to 40 years in state.

The DGP Anand Mohan while congratulating the entire police force on the special occasion has appreciated the promotion action of the state government in approving and putting the commitment and fulfilling the desired promotion to more than three thousand police force from various wings including civil police, IRBn, APPBn, Fire & Emergency services etc, he said.
IGP Taba Tusar, Apur BItin, Takhe Ringu, DIGP, AIGP and other senior officers were also felicitated on the occasion.
